What has been extended, the deadline to start a new scheme or the final date when you can make payments to/from existing scheme? -
Hi Sal,
The deadline to start a new childcare voucher scheme has been extended. If already a part of the scheme you will be able to remain on the childcare voucher scheme post October.Comment
-
As defined in the legislation, an “existing” scheme is any scheme - vouchers or direct - paid into in the 12 months preceding the specified date (which is the date that the scheme closes to new applicants and has now been delayed).Originally posted by Lumiere View PostWhat makes it existing ?
